WOW. This thread seems make people come up with bizarre nonsensical theories regarding ATF and engine Oil Changes. Change the engine oil when the FSS on the dash says to which is at most 7000 miles, use the correct weight synthetic oil.

For the ATF and filter, change them also, there would be nothing wrong with changing it at 60,000 but I would absolutely change it at 100,000. There is a section about how to do so in 2005_Crossfire_Service_Manual.pdf, it's called STANDARD PROCEDURE - FILTER CHANGE.
Never ever put used ATf back in.

It specifies MB and MOPAR ATF fluid part #s and also says "Synthetic Dexron III® Automatic Transmission Fluid may be substituted." I would use the Dexron because it's probably way cheaper and you should be able to get it at ANY auto parts store.
